* On Wed, Jul 26, 2006 at 12:31:36AM -0700 Mark D. Baushke wrote:
> MSVC is not being very liberal in what it accepts which is
> unfortunate. I would rather not make those .dsp and .dsw files be -kb
> if we can avoid it.
But in Microsoft's view of this, the .ds? files are binary. I edit them
on a rather regular basis (in a text editor), and I know what I speak
about. ;)
I had issues with updates of .ds? files from CVS more than once. The
only solution to this is to delete all .ds? files at once (!) and
perform a clean update of your sandbox after this.
IMHO, marking them with -kb in the repository might be the best choice,
although I do not know if the "update problem" is gone, then.
